Actors are exposed in a way that nobody else can understand. They are subject to the likes and dislikes of people their entire life, no matter how successful they are. At the same time, in order to be liked, you have to not be yourself. So it's a very complicated human exercise - an alchemy that I have never understood.
Alejandro Gonzalez Inarritu

Interpretation

What this quote means

Actors navigate complex social dynamics while sacrificing their true selves for acceptance.

This quote reflects the unique and often challenging position of actors who constantly face public judgment and must balance their personal identity with the expectations of their audience. Inarritu highlights the paradox of seeking approval as an artist while feeling compelled to mask one's authentic self, which creates a complicated interplay of self-expression and external validation.
